How to Learn Java Control Flow: Boolean Logic, Conditionals, and Iteration
A structured path through Java Control Flow: Boolean Logic, Conditionals, and Iteration — from first principles to confident mastery. Check off each milestone as you go.
Java Control Flow: Boolean Logic, Conditionals, and Iteration Learning Roadmap
Click on a step to track your progress. Progress saved locally on this device.
Boolean Expressions
1 weekRelational and logical operators, truth tables.
Explore your way
Choose a different way to engage with this topic — no grading, just richer thinking.
Explore your way — choose one:
if-else Conditionals
1-2 weeksSimple if, if-else, else-if chains, dangling else.
for Loops
1-2 weeksCounter loops, accumulator pattern, loop tracing.
while and do-while
1 weekSentinel loops, input validation, at-least-once patterns.
Nested Structures
1-2 weeksNested conditionals, nested loops, multiplication tables.
Advanced Flow Control
1 weekShort-circuit, De Morgan, break, continue.
Explore your way
Choose a different way to engage with this topic — no grading, just richer thinking.
Explore your way — choose one: